BELGRADE - The Serbian government on Thursday adopted a directive on subsidies for purchases of new exclusively electrically powered vehicles as part of a set of measures aimed at improving air quality.
Under the directive, the subsidies range from 250 euros to 5000 euros, depending on the vehicle type.
Legal and natural persons and entrepreneurs are eligible for the subsidies programme.
Applications may be submitted to the Ministry of Environmental Protection from February 3 to, and including, October 31, a government statement said.
